It has been 10 years since I hunted Quebec. But yes, we brought cash to settle up for the remainder of the hunt. We did pay a deposit through the outfitter (who was also hunting with us, and we all traveled up together).
Significant part of Quebec are truly “the bush”. Once you leave town you may be 3-4 hours away from stores, banks, etc… and as I remember, the hunting territory lease holder controlled the permits, so ha in extra cash also allowed you to,purchase a second tag, if you tagged out early. In my sons case he tagged out early and just used cash to pay for gas for the outboard and spent 3-4 days catching walleye and pike until his arms were sore
